Skip to main content
Skip to navigation
Properties
Find agent
Post listing
Log in
•
Sign up
Search here
List
Oklahoma recreational land for sale
Price
Size
Tags
Save
Reset
1,555 properties
Updated
For you
Newest
Price: high to low
Price: low to high
Size: large to small
Size: small to large
Updated
Search
land for sale in Oklahoma
for more listings.
Pending
Under contract
$100,000
15.7 acres
Delaware County
Colcord, OK 74338
$65k drop • Dec 15
$485,000
17.2 acres
Atoka County
3 bd, 2 ba
•
1,710 sq ft
Tushka, OK 74525
$28k drop • Oct 28
$300,000
40 acres
Rogers County
Claremore, OK 74017
Pending
Under contract
$425,000
26.7 acres
Latimer County
4 bd, 2 ba
•
2,600 sq ft
Panola, OK 74559
Pending
Under contract
$115,900
37.7 acres
Pittsburg County
McAlester, OK 74501
39 days ago
$600,000
50 acres
Johnston County
2 bd, 1 ba
•
640 sq ft
Milburn, OK 73450
3 months ago
$1,475,000
459 acres
Adair County
2 bd, 2 ba
•
— sq ft
Sallisaw, OK 74955
Pending
Under contract
$475,000
80 acres
Woodward County
3 bd, 2 ba
•
— sq ft
Woodward, OK 73801
Pending
Under contract
$55,000
40 acres
Pushmataha County
Nashoba, OK 74558
3 months ago
$285,000
60 acres
Atoka County
Wardville, OK 74576
13 days
$279,990
25 acres
Latimer County
3 bd, 1 ba
•
1,749 sq ft
Red Oak, OK 74563
13 days
$539,900
160 acres
Latimer County
Wilburton, OK 74578
13 days
$149,900
30 acres
Creek County
Jennings, OK 74038
13 days
$149,000
35 acres
Pontotoc County
Allen, OK 74825
13 days
$75,000
10 acres
Creek County
Terlton, OK 74081
13 days
$625,000
70 acres
Atoka County
2 bd, 3 ba
•
2,875 sq ft
Atoka, OK 74525
13 days
$550,000
71.6 acres
Delaware County
3 bd, 2 ba
•
2,136 sq ft
Colcord, OK 74338
13 days
$230,000
60 acres
Okfuskee County
Weleetka, OK 74880
16 days
$131,500
35 acres
Custer County
Foss, OK 73647
51 days ago
$80,000
10 acres
Cherokee County
Cookson, OK 74427
2 months ago
$2,250,000
401 acres
Lincoln County
Chandler, OK 74834
$30k drop • Nov 18
$244,900
20 acres
Craig County
2 bd, 1 ba
•
1,008 sq ft
Vinita, OK 74301
Pending
Under contract
$59,900
20 acres
McIntosh County
Hanna, OK 74845
Pending
Under contract
$190,000
19.4 acres
Pittsburg County
Eufaula, OK 74432
Pending
Under contract
$534,000
30 acres
Washington County
4 bd, 3 ba
•
2,106 sq ft
Copan, OK 74022
34 days ago
$855,500
65 acres
Mayes County
3 bd, 2 ba
•
1,020 sq ft
Eucha, OK 74342
5 months ago
$624,000
240 acres
Okmulgee County
Henryetta, OK 74437
13 days
$75,000
10 acres
Okmulgee County
Okmulgee, OK 74447
22 days
$849,000
110 acres
Choctaw County
1 bd, 2 ba
•
1,701 sq ft
Hugo, OK 74743
$25k drop • Dec 13
$349,999
40 acres
Okmulgee County
800 sq ft
Mounds, OK 74047
Pending
Under contract
$299,900
20 acres
Muskogee County
1 bd, 2 ba
•
1,375 sq ft
Porum, OK 74455
24 days
$2,500,000
224 acres
Carter County
Wilson, OK 73463
24 days
$100,000
16.8 acres
Mayes County
Adair, OK 74330
30 days ago
$135,000
10 acres
Okmulgee County
Beggs, OK 74421
24 days
$550,000
98.3 acres
Rogers County
Claremore, OK 74017
$50k drop • Dec 13
$550,000
92 acres
Creek County
Bristow, OK 74010
Pending
Under contract
$340,000
20.2 acres
McIntosh County
2 bd, 1 ba
•
1,971 sq ft
Eufaula, OK 74432
$15.1k drop • Dec 13
$399,900
38 acres
Haskell County
3 bd, 2 ba
•
1,344 sq ft
McCurtain, OK 74944
Pending
Under contract
$96,000
10.8 acres
Tulsa County
Sand Springs, OK 74063
$40k drop • Dec 13
$425,000
160 acres
Pittsburg County
Quinton, OK 74561
$50.1k drop • Dec 13
$699,900
14 acres
Wagoner County
Broken Arrow, OK 74014
38 days ago
$119,900
40 acres
Pittsburg County
McAlester, OK 74501
Pending
Under contract
$139,000
24.9 acres
Pontotoc County
3 bd, 1 ba
•
1,080 sq ft
Roff, OK 74865
29 days
$125,000
10.3 acres
Rogers County
Big Cabin, OK 74332
Pending
Under contract
$299,750
55 acres
Murray County
Davis, OK 73030
$96k drop • Dec 13
$899,000
81.4 acres
Hughes County
6 bd, 4 ba
•
2,300 sq ft
Stuart, OK 74570
$99.1k drop • Dec 13
$699,900
24 acres
Tulsa County
Collinsville, OK 74021
$20k drop • Dec 13
$660,000
80 acres
Nowata County
3 bd, 2 ba
•
1,925 sq ft
Chelsea, OK 74016
13 days
$1,099,000
45 acres
McCurtain County
3 bd, 2 ba
•
2,750 sq ft
Broken Bow, OK 74728
13 days
$579,000
89 acres
Le Flore County
Muse, OK 74949
1
…
6
7
8
9
…
32
301-350 of 1,555 properties
Map